Meaning of "day of charity"

This phrase refers to a designated day or period dedicated to charitable acts and giving. It is often associated with fundraising events, volunteering opportunities, and initiatives aimed at helping those in need. The day of charity is a time to promote and support philanthropy, compassion, and generosity toward others
